Shoppers can pay with PayPal in Tchibo’s online store
In a press release published on 13 November Tchibo announced that customers can now pay with PayPal in the Tchibo online shop. PayPal’s popularity is on the rise in Hungary and currently the payment system has 3.5 million active users in Central and Eastern Europe. Tchibo has been present in the Hungarian market for more than two decades, selling a wide range of products, from coffee to fashion items
